Top 200 cities  |  

Nature's Way Landscaping

Nature's Way Landscaping - Defiance

Nature's Way Landscaping

  • 1927 Jefferson Ave
    Ohio
  • (419) 784-4323
(No Ratings Yet)

Currently no review was submitted for this company. Share your experiences with this company!

Similar providers in the area

2825 S State Route 66, 43512 Defiance

Location of Nature's Way Landscaping

This website uses cookies to ensure you get the best experience on our website. More information